Best AI Text to Video Tools at a Glance
| Tool | Best For | Avatars / Visuals | Voice Options | Free Plan | Platforms |
| MagicHour AI | Fast, high-quality marketing and explainer videos | Stock, avatar, motion text | Natural TTS + uploads | Yes | Web |
| Pictory | Repurposing long-form content into video | Stock + text overlays | Built-in TTS | Yes | Web |
| Synthesia | Corporate avatar videos and training | Human-like avatars | 120+ languages | No | Web |
| HeyGen | Personalized avatar-based messaging | Custom avatars + visuals | Multilingual voice cloning | Trial | Web |
| InVideo | Social content and brand storytelling | Templates + motion graphics | Basic TTS | Yes | Web, Mobile |

Pictory
Pictory is designed for repurposing blogs, transcripts, and webinars into short, shareable videos. Paste your text or URL, and the tool auto-matches visuals and adds subtitles with a basic AI voiceover.
It’s particularly effective for educational content, LinkedIn snippets, and short-form explainers.
Pros:
- Automatic script-to-video conversion
- Built-in subtitle generator
- Works well with long-form content
Cons:
- Visuals rely on stock footage
- Limited voice expression
Best for marketers looking to repurpose existing written content.
Price: Free plan with watermarks; Paid plans from $19/month
Synthesia
Synthesia specializes in human-like AI avatars delivering scripts on screen. It’s used heavily for corporate training, onboarding, and internal communications.
You input a script, choose an avatar, and select a background or template. It supports over 120 languages and integrates with LMS platforms.
Pros:
- High realism in avatar motion
- Enterprise-level quality
- Multilingual support
Cons:
- Expensive for small teams
- Not suited for dynamic or creative videos
Perfect for consistent, avatar-based training videos.
Price: Starts at $29/month; no free plan
HeyGen
HeyGen is a strong player in AI avatar generation and video messaging. It lets you create lifelike custom avatars, supports voice cloning, and enables you to build on-brand video messages for sales, HR, and customer engagement.
Pros:
- Custom avatars and voice cloning
- Video templates for business messaging
- Supports multiple languages
Cons:
- Steep pricing for high volume
- Watermarks on free version
Best for personalized B2B and outbound video use.
Price: Free trial; Paid plans from $24/month
InVideo
InVideo focuses on branded video creation with thousands of templates for short-form content. It doesn’t include avatars, but offers strong styling tools for headlines, music, and motion backgrounds.
It’s perfect for Instagram reels, product promos, and YouTube shorts created from a text prompt.
Pros:
- 5000+ templates and visual effects
- Flexible drag-and-drop interface
- Fast social media export formats
Cons:
- Voice quality is basic
- No avatar or facial animation
Great for marketers and creators who need stylish visuals fast.
Price: Free tier with watermarks; Paid starts at $15/month
How I Tested These Tools
Each platform was evaluated using a standardized script and the following criteria:
- Script input to video generation time
- Visual and audio quality
- Ease of use
- Voice realism and pacing
- Export flexibility and watermark policies
I also considered integrations with workflows like CMS, LMS, or marketing automation tools.
What’s Changing in 2025 (AI Text to Video Trends)
- Prompt-to-video tools are improving: Platforms like MagicHour now go beyond TTS and stock footage by integrating avatars and motion graphics.
- Avatars are becoming hyper-realistic: Synthesia and HeyGen continue to push lip sync and facial expression accuracy.
- Multilingual support is standard: Most platforms now support 20+ languages and dialects.
Emerging platforms are also working on real-time video generation based on GPT-like conversational inputs.
